Exactly how we found strange insects and you may solved her or him

Exactly how we found strange insects and you may solved her or him

Which is whenever all of our trusted old fashioned QA person involved all of us again with an incredibly unfortunate deal with and said, “You know what, you have got some extremely unusual things taking place.”

With the specific products (only toward specific) in some way, common website links inside our app didn’t performs. Anyway. Most other apps has worked perfectly good.

I resolved why. Whenever following the good common hook and you will establishing an app, another option starred in the big right-hand spot of your own display screen:

Any happens, nothing should stand-in just how of the

Which key does several things. To begin with, they opens Safari. Furthermore, they ‘breaks’ deep links forever for your software!

And from now on the only way to ‘unbreak’ the fresh strong hyperlinks will be to much time-tap the web link, so you bdsm visitors can mouse click ‘open inside Badoo’, after which that which you is going to work once more

But, as much as i is also remember, not a single end user ever before performed that. They just existed instead of deep hyperlinks with the application of one to point beforehand. And there’s little you, given that a developer, will do. The only real area for you try: dont touching it switch on your own.

Luckily, in its infinite knowledge past autumn, Fruit gave us a great establish and you can removed this option regarding apple’s ios 11.

not, if you service apple’s ios nine and ten, contemplate about it switch. And you will, if you support apple’s ios nine, keep in mind that fruit-app-site-organization really should not be disallowed to help you robots inside robots.txt . Which is another strange insect we have spent excessively time into. Here’s the complete listing:

We had currently produced a lot of fantastically dull problems. After which another type of function produced all of us build a few more.

The concept are easy. You are taking another person’s pictures along with your phone’s digital camera or have fun with an enthusiastic existing pictures and we will look for individuals into all of our provider whom look like that individual. Searching to have celebs, family members and yourself, wanting your own doppelgangers. Great idea, good for deals.

It actually was great our executives asserted that we’d to switch our very own method for which feature especially. Current you to appeared as if this:

We had been most enthusiastic that, when all of our profiles express lookalikes with each other, the brand new recipients can see them. Very, in case the considering app is not strung, we no more send these to the newest Software Store; we just discover the content on mobile net. The latest strategy appeared to be that it:

One didn’t appear to be far in the beginning. We say, “Best, should your address has actually another webpage id, we’re going to fool around with that to help you reroute in order to mobile internet.”:

So it was not tricky; i adopted and checked they into the a couple of days. But not, upcoming we realised this particular try another type of effectiveness that people got never really had inside our software prior to.

And that means that even if an app is actually installed, they nevertheless isn’t really certain that we need to unlock it. Actually the method will want to look more like this:

When the a software are strung, you need to take a look at if this supporting the brand new capabilities. And only whether it helps the latest capabilities, in the event that you unlock the message about app. Otherwise, you should head on the mobile online.

By the time we put out the fresh new function, it had been limited on the internet, however, i desired to take it to programs gradually. Hence brings us to the main topic of versioning the links. Like, versioning off minified hyperlinks.

Once again, essentially things are very simple. I have an old adaptation and you will a different sort of adaptation. The concept is that the dated version simply reveals /you pathways, in addition to the brand new type reveals /you pathways and you will, let’s say, /l/an effective pathways out-of ‘lookalikes’.